Mechanisms of DeSci Funding

At the heart of DeSci funding models are several key mechanisms that leverage blockchain technology to create a more efficient and transparent research funding ecosystem. These mechanisms include:

Smart Contracts: Smart contracts are self-executing contracts with the terms of the agreement directly written into code. In the context of DeSci, smart contracts can automate the distribution of funds based on predefined criteria and milestones. This not only reduces the need for intermediaries but also ensures that funds are released in a transparent and timely manner.

DAOs (Decentralized Autonomous Organizations): DAOs are organizations governed by smart contracts on a blockchain. In the realm of DeSci, DAOs can serve as decentralized platforms for funding, managing, and executing research projects. DAOs can be funded through token sales or crowdfunding, and their governance can be based on community consensus, ensuring that all stakeholders have a say in decision-making.

Token Sales and Crowdfunding: Token sales and crowdfunding are popular ways to raise funds for DeSci projects. By issuing tokens that represent shares in a project, researchers and institutions can attract investors who are interested in supporting their work. These tokens can then be used to fund the project, and investors can receive rewards or returns based on the project's success.

The Role of USDT Pairs

As Bitcoin climbs higher, Tether USD (USDT) pairs have emerged as crucial components in the trading and investment landscape. USDT is a stablecoin pegged to the US dollar, providing stability and liquidity in the volatile crypto market. The pairing of Bitcoin with USDT allows traders to engage in leveraged trading, providing a versatile tool for both short-term traders and long-term investors.

Why USDT Pairs Matter

USDT pairs offer several advantages:

Stability: By pairing Bitcoin with USDT, traders can benefit from the stability of the dollar, mitigating some of the volatility inherent in Bitcoin trading.

Leverage: USDT pairs enable leveraged trading, allowing traders to control larger Bitcoin positions with a smaller capital outlay, thus amplifying both potential gains and risks.

Liquidity: USDT is one of the most widely used stablecoins, ensuring high liquidity in trading pairs, which is essential for executing trades smoothly.

Key USDT Pairs to Watch

In the context of Bitcoin’s ascent, certain USDT pairs have garnered significant attention:

Bitcoin/USDT (BTC/USDT)

The primary Bitcoin/USDT pair remains the most watched and traded pair. It’s the backbone of Bitcoin trading, providing real-time price reflections and serving as a benchmark for Bitcoin’s performance.

Bitcoin Perpetual Contracts (BTC/USDT)

Perpetual contracts are a type of futures contract without an expiry date. These contracts allow traders to speculate on Bitcoin’s price movements without the need to roll over the contract. This flexibility makes Bitcoin perpetual contracts a popular choice among traders looking for long-term exposure.

Advanced Trading Strategies

For traders looking to leverage Bitcoin’s climb, advanced strategies offer sophisticated methods to maximize returns and manage risks.

Swing Trading with USDT Pairs

Swing traders use technical analysis to identify price swings and trade within the short to medium term. For Bitcoin/USDT pairs, this often involves:

Identifying Trends: Utilizing moving averages, trend lines, and other technical indicators to spot prevailing trends.

Support and Resistance Levels: Finding key levels where the price has historically reversed or continued its movement.

Entry and Exit Points: Deciding optimal points to enter and exit trades based on market signals and indicators.

Day Trading

Day traders aim to profit from small price movements within a single trading day. For Bitcoin/USDT pairs, this strategy involves:

High-Frequency Trading: Using advanced algorithms and trading platforms to execute trades quickly.

Market News: Reacting to real-time news and events that impact Bitcoin’s price.

Technical Indicators: Employing tools like Relative Strength Index (RSI), Moving Average Convergence Divergence (MACD), and Bollinger Bands to guide trades.

Options Trading

Bitcoin options provide traders with the flexibility to speculate on Bitcoin’s price movements without directly owning the asset. Key aspects include:

Call and Put Options: Buying options to profit from expected price increases (calls) or decreases (puts).

Hedging: Using options to hedge existing Bitcoin positions against potential market downturns.

Volatility Trading: Exploiting Bitcoin’s volatility through options strategies that benefit from price swings.
